Why Choose Home Euthanasia?
For Your Pet's Comfort
- No stressful journey to an unfamiliar place
- Your pet remains comfortable in their favorite spot
- Family members can all be present
- Other pets can say goodbye
- Take as much time as you need

Aftercare & Support Services
Aftercare Options
It's important that your pet is handled with the utmost respect and care after they've passed away. I work with trusted partners to provide several options for aftercare.
- Individual cremation with ashes returned
- Home burial (if preferred)
- Paw prints and fur clippings
Individual Cremation
I recommend individual cremation with Craven Pet Crematorium, where Charlotte Greenwood will look after you with compassion and care. She can guide you through available options and advise on pricing to help you make the right choice for your family.
Kindly note my prices do not include the individual cremation.
